The Impact of Surgical Intervention on Neurodevelopmental Outcomes in Very Low Birth Weight Infants: a Nationwide Cohort Study in Korea.

Se In SungNa Hyun LeeHyun Ho KimHye Seon KimYea Seul HanMisun YangSo Yoon AhnYun Sil ChangWon Soon Park
Published in: Journal of Korean medical science (2019)
Approximately one fifth of VLBW infants underwent one or more surgical interventions during NICU hospitalization. The impact of surgical intervention on long-term neurodevelopmental outcomes was sustained over a follow-up of CA 18-24 months. Infants with multiple surgeries had an increased risk of neurodevelopmental impairment compared to infants with single surgeries or no surgeries after adjustment for possible confounders.
